Action item 7 (owner: platform team, due end of sprint): harden credential handling in the Lanternview rate-parity checker. The incident showed scraper workers retained partner portal sessions longer than policy allows. Rotate the session store, enforce the 30-minute TTL, and add audit logging on every fetch. Full remediation checklist and sign-off criteria are on the internal review page.

runbook for yadup-fahif: https://jira.qorvelcorp.internal/spaces/spaces/spaces/b46212397071

Hey Priva,

Quick heads-up before Friday's DR drill for the Inkmill markdown pipeline: we'll restore the renderer config from the cold backup, so you'll need the escrow credentials handy. Grab a coffee first — the restore takes a while. For the sealed vault copy, the recovery passphrase is below.

recovery phrase for kahop-kahap: istys-novdor-joreth-silir-eliys

## Configuration

Pointsmill, our loyalty-points ledger, reads all runtime settings from the `.env` file in the service root. Support staff should verify `POINTSMILL_DB_HOST` and `POINTSMILL_ACCRUAL_MODE` before escalating balance discrepancies, since a stale accrual mode is the most common cause of mismatched totals. Never edit ledger rows directly; always use the reconciliation CLI. The ledger signing secret must also be present, so add the following line to `.env` now.

vault entry, hahaf-tahop: VAULT_KEY3=84f